VTEB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

856 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ard Tax-Exempt Bond Index Fund (VTEB)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$18.4B — up 47% from $12.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 204 funds opened new VTEB positions and 89 closed out — a net gain of 115 holders — while 330 added to existing stakes and 264 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$2.54B. The largest seller was Wealthfront Advisers, cutting an estimated $364M.
